In the year-to-date period, FSENX achieves a 26.95% return, which is significantly higher than FTIHX's 15.70% return. Over the past 10 years, FSENX has underperformed FTIHX with an annualized return of 9.05%, while FTIHX has yielded a comparatively higher 10.24%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between FSENX and FTIHX is 0.01, meaning there is essentially no relationship between their price movements. Each responds to its own set of market drivers, making them strong candidates for combining in a diversified portfolio.

FSENX vs. FTIHX -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um FSENX drawdown since its inception was -76.24%, which is greater than FTIHX's maximum drawdown of -35.75%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for FSENX and FTIHX.

FSENX vs. FTIHX - Expense Ratio Comparison

FSENX has a 0.77% expense ratio, which is higher than FTIHX's 0.06% expense ratio.

FSENX vs. FTIHX - Dividend Comparison

FSENX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 1.69%, less than FTIHX's 2.41% yield.
